pub struct Outline {
pub width: Val,
pub offset: Val,
pub color: Color,
}Expand description
The Outline component adds an outline outside the edge of a UI node.
Outlines do not take up space in the layout.
To add an Outline to a ui node you can spawn a (NodeBundle, Outline) tuple bundle:
fn setup_ui(mut commands: Commands) {
commands.spawn((
NodeBundle {
style: Style {
width: Val::Px(100.),
height: Val::Px(100.),
..Default::default()
},
background_color: BLUE.into(),
..Default::default()
},
Outline::new(Val::Px(10.), Val::ZERO, RED.into())
));
}Outline components can also be added later to existing UI nodes:
fn outline_hovered_button_system(
mut commands: Commands,
mut node_query: Query<(Entity, &Interaction, Option<&mut Outline>), Changed<Interaction>>,
) {
for (entity, interaction, mut maybe_outline) in node_query.iter_mut() {
let outline_color =
if matches!(*interaction, Interaction::Hovered) {
Color::WHITE
} else {
Color::NONE
};
if let Some(mut outline) = maybe_outline {
outline.color = outline_color;
} else {
commands.entity(entity).insert(Outline::new(Val::Px(10.), Val::ZERO, outline_color));
}
}
}Inserting and removing an Outline component repeatedly will result in table moves, so it is generally preferable to
set Outline::color to Color::NONE to hide an outline.
Fields§
§width: ValThe width of the outline.
Percentage Val values are resolved based on the width of the outlined Node.
offset: ValThe amount of space between a node’s outline the edge of the node.
Percentage Val values are resolved based on the width of the outlined Node.
color: ColorThe color of the outline.
If you are frequently toggling outlines for a UI node on and off it is recommended to set Color::NONE to hide the outline.
This avoids the table moves that would occur from the repeated insertion and removal of the Outline component.
